About the role
MCI is seeking Customer Service Representatives to support inbound customer service, help desk, technical support, and back-office processing representatives for commercial and public sector support positions. You will handle inbound inquiries, troubleshoot basic technical issues, and assist callers with product and process related inquiries.
Responsibilities
- Handle inbound and outbound contacts in a courteous, timely, and professional manner
- Listen to customers, understand their needs, and resolve customer issues
- Research systems to find missing information as applicable; coordinate with other departments to resolve issues as applicable
- Follow the processes of the Client program and perform all tasks in a courteous and professional manner
- Utilize systems and technology to complete account management tasks
- Accurately document and process customer claims in appropriate systems
- Follow all required scripts, policies, and procedures
- Utilize knowledge base and training to accurately answer customer questions
- Comply with requirements surrounding confidential information and personal information
- Appropriately escalate customer issues with the managerial team
- Escalate customer issues to the appropriate staff and managerial for resolution as needed
- Ensure first call resolution through problems solving and effective call handling
- Attend meetings and training and review all new training material to stay up-to-date on changes to program knowledge, systems, and processes
- Adhere to all attendance and work schedule requirements
